When it comes to negotiating, winning favor, making friends or influencing others, numerous studies along with a growing number of psychologist are moving away from IQ tests and focusing on EQ scores as a better predictor of success in life.
So what is EQ? EQ (which stands for emotional quotient) measures your ability to recognize emotions and responses in yourself and others; whereas IQ measures your ability to learn, understand and apply information. As previously stated, according to numerous studies and white papers, a high EQ person has a greater probability of being successful in life and in their career, while a high IQ person is more likely to be successful in school.
